Foreign investment in London

Overseas investor interest in the London office market has risen considerably over the past 18 months. The combination of stable yields and the credit  of owning property in the European financial centre have kept the prices buoyant in spite of the problems over the same period in the Euro zone.

Quieter end to 2012

Expectations of concluding certain major pre-lets in London’s West End before the end of 2012 were only partially met. Following a strong take-up of office space in Q3 2012, in the London real estate market there was a more subdued end to the year.

China breaks into London property market

China Investment Corporation is reported to be among a trio of Asian investors vying to buy the £800-million office complex in London’s Chiswick Park. According to China Daily, this could become the latest in an increasing number of international property deals by Chinese buyers.
